Artist and professor Kumasi J. Barnett returns to the podcast to talk art, protest, and making work that cuts through the noise.

Known for subverting comic books through introspective reinterpretations, Barnett reflects his work today. Barnett shares the realities of being a Black painter, creating in the shadow of systemic erasure, and why some truths hit harder in spandex.

Topic Covered:

  • Why painting is the easy part—but being an artist is not
  • Rewriting comic canon to reflect modern injustice
  • Teaching art, parenting, and painting as a long game
  • Why selling out isn't the flex many think it is
  • What he’s planning next (spoiler: it's political)
